Latvia has closed the border with Belarus and Russia for pedestrians and cyclists
19.03.2025
It is now possible to enter the country only by car or bus. Thus, the Latvian authorities approved the Interior Ministry's proposal to close the border crossings "Paternieki", "Grebnevo" and "Terehovo" for pedestrians and cyclists on 19 March. The first one is located on the Belarusian side — "Grigorovshchina", while the last two — on the Russian side. It should be noted that the movement through the checkpoints "Paternieki" and "Grigorovshchina"has not been carried out on foot before. The State Border Committee recommends participants of international traffic to take into account the new rules when planning trips through these checkpoints.
